ENGINE DETAIL
The New Holland TN60A tractor features a robust 3-cylinder diesel engine with a displacement of 2.9L, providing a gross output of 57hp and a torque of 148 lb-ft at 1400 RPM. A key advantage is its fuel efficiency at 3.00 gallons per hour, making it suitable for moderate agricultural tasks while maintaining lower operational costs. However, the Tier 2 emissions rating may limit its usage in stricter environmental regulations, necessitating consideration for regions with more advanced emissions standards.
Description |
New Holland diesel 3-cylinder liquid-cooled |
Displacement |
179ci / 2.9L |
Bore/Stroke |
4.094x4.528inches / 104x 115 mm |
Emissions |
Tier 2 |
Power |
55hp / 41.0kW |
Power (gross) |
57hp / 42.5kW |
Fuel use |
3.00gal/hour / 11.4l/hour |
Air cleaner |
dual paper elements |
Compression |
17:1 |
Rated RPM |
2300 |
Torque |
148 lb-ft /200.7 Nm |
Torque RPM |
1400 |
Starter volts |
12 |

TRANSMISSIONS OVERVIEW
The New Holland TN60A features an efficient 8-speed constant mesh transmission for straightforward operation and durability, while the 12-speed and 16-speed partially synchronized options enhance versatility and ease of gear transitions under load. The mechanical shuttle allows for quick forward-reverse shifts, beneficial for tasks requiring frequent directional changes, though it may require more operator effort compared to a power shuttle system. For optimal performance in varied agricultural scenarios, consider the terrain and workload, as the choice of transmission can significantly affect operational efficiency and comfort.
Description |
8-speed constant mesh with mechanical shuttle/12-speed partially synchronized with mechanical shuttle/16-speed partially synchronized with mechanical shuttle/16-speed partially synchronized with power shuttle |
TRANSMISSION 1
The New Holland TN60A features an 8 forward and reverse gear constant mesh transmission with a mechanical shuttle, allowing for efficient gear shifting but necessitating clutch engagement when shifting directions. The 280mm dry cerametallic clutch enhances durability and performance under heavy loads, though it requires careful modulation to prevent wear during frequent direction changes. This setup is advantageous for tasks requiring rapid direction changes, such as loader work, but may pose a challenge for novice operators unfamiliar with manual gear shifting and clutch operation.
Type |
constant mesh with mechanical shuttle |
Gears |
8 forward and reverse |
Clutch |
280mm dry cerametallic plate |
Description |
Left-hand mechanical shuttle required clutching. |
TRANSMISSION 2
The New Holland TN60A features a Synchro Command transmission with 12 forward and reverse gears, allowing for smooth transitions during operations. Its partially synchronized system can pose challenges in rapid gear changes without clutching, yet provides precise control for varied field conditions. The 280mm dry cerametallic clutch enhances durability, making it ideal for heavy-duty farming tasks where consistent power delivery is essential.
Transmission |
Synchro Command |
Type |
partially synchronized with mechanical shuttle |
Gears |
12 forward and reverse |
Clutch |
280mm dry cerametallic plate |
Description |
Four synchronized gears in three ranges. Left-hand mechanical shuttle requires clutching. |
TRANSMISSION 3
The New Holland TN60A features a Synchro Command Plus transmission that provides 16 forward and reverse gears, enhancing maneuverability for diverse tasks. The partially synchronized gears allow for smoother shifting under load, but the requirement for clutch engagement with the left-hand mechanical shuttle can introduce a learning curve for operators. The 280mm dry cerametallic clutch offers durability but may necessitate reg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ance in high-demand scenarios.
Transmission |
Synchro Command Plus |
Type |
partially synchronized with mechanical shuttle |
Gears |
16 forward and reverse |
Clutch |
280mm dry cerametallic plate |
Description |
Left-hand mechanical shuttle requires clutching. |
TRANSMISSION 4
The New Holland TN60A tractor features a Synchro Command Plus transmission, offering 16 forward and reverse gears, ideal for versatile field operations. The clutchless left-hand power shuttle enhances maneuverability, particularly in tight spaces, making it advantageous for loader work and transport tasks. However, the partially synchronized design may require careful gear selection under load to prevent damage and ensure smooth operation.
Transmission |
Synchro Command Plus |
Type |
partially synchronized with power shuttle |
Gears |
16 forward and reverse |
Clutch |
six 113mm wet organic discs |
Description |
Clutchless left-hand power shuttle. |
